I have reproduced this.
So I compared the before/after on intermediate files

 sdiff -lw300 drivers/gpu/drm/drm_print.i \
../../../wk-test/builds/parisc-1/drivers/gpu/drm/drm_print.i | less +/static_branch

and the obvious thing is the header include is much earlier in the broken version.

so I moved the include down and out to drm_print.h

this fixed the immediate problem, so I'm rerolling 
for another run through lkp-test
